Q: Is 22,342,485 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 22,342,485 is a composite number.

Why is 22,342,485 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 22,342,485 can be evenly divided by 1 3 5 11 15 33 55 165 135,409 406,227 677,045 1,489,499 2,031,135 4,468,497 7,447,495 and 22,342,485, with no remainder.

Since 22,342,485 cannot be divided by just 1 and 22,342,485, it is a composite number.
